Ikuo Nagasawa is a scholar working on Computational Mechanics, Biomedical Engineering and Ophthalmology. According to data from OpenAlex, Ikuo Nagasawa has authored 14 papers receiving a total of 941 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Computational Mechanics, 8 papers in Biomedical Engineering and 3 papers in Ophthalmology. Recurrent topics in Ikuo Nagasawa's work include Laser Material Processing Techniques (9 papers), Advanced Surface Polishing Techniques (4 papers) and Ocular and Laser Science Research (3 papers). Ikuo Nagasawa is often cited by papers focused on Laser Material Processing Techniques (9 papers), Advanced Surface Polishing Techniques (4 papers) and Ocular and Laser Science Research (3 papers). Ikuo Nagasawa collaborates with scholars based in Japan. Ikuo Nagasawa's co-authors include Kazuo Mukae, Yusuke Ito, Keisuke Nagato, Akihiro Shibata, Reina Yoshizaki, Naohiko Sugita, Naoyuki Miyamoto, Hiroshi Sugimoto, Masayasu Ueta and Tomokazu Sano and has published in prestigious journals such as Journal of Applied Physics, Scientific Reports and Science Advances.
